Overview

Published in 1921, this "psycho-critical study" casts Ibsen as representative of modern consciousness.  Chapters include "Ibsen as Artist," "The Strength of his Weakness," "The Drama of the Moral Superman," "The Tragedy of the Will," and "The 'Sickly Conscience.'"

About the Author

Janko Lavrin (1887-1986) was a Slovenian novelist, poet, critic, and historian. The editor of European Quarterly, and an employee of the BBC Radio, he also founded the Slavic Department at the University of Nottingham—where he served as professor of Russian literature.
